About the Book

Fundamentals of Electrical Engineering is a text targeted towards first-year undergraduate students across all streams of Engineering.
This book aims at explaining the basic concepts of electrical circuits in a clear-cut and simplified manner. It begins from the topics which students have already dealt with at the 10+2 level and relates them to the syllabus of a first-year college-level course, thus ensuring a smooth progressive transition from Physics to Electrical Engineering. This book explains methods of solving electrical circuits that are based on first principles but are also described in a stepwise manner.

About the Author

Dr. (Mrs.) Bharti Dwivedi, PhD, M.Tech. (IIT Kanpur), is professor and head of the Department of Electrical Engineering, Institute of Engineering and Technology, Lucknow. With over 32 years of teaching experience, Dr. Dwivedi has taught at Government College of Engineering and Technology, Raipur; Government Engineering College, Rewa; and Institute of Engineering and Technology, Lucknow, where she was HOD and then Dean for over 15 years. Besides, she has also worked as Dean of Postgraduate Studies and Research at UPTU, and has been a Convenor/Member of BOS of Electrical Engineering both at UPTU and Lucknow University. With over 60 papers published in various national and international journals and conferences, she has guided many students through their PhDs. Dr. Anurag Tripathi, PhD (Electric Drives and Control) and M.Tech. (Control and Instrumentation), is assistant professor of Electrical Engineering at Institute of Engineering and Technology, Lucknow. Earlier, he worked with Steel Authority of India for five years. With numerous papers published in several national and international journals, Dr. Tripathi has over 11 years of teaching experience. He cleared IES (written) twice, GATE exam four times, MPPCS (written) and JTO exam.
